What you’ll be doing
Supporting the preparation of consolidated monthly management accounts for the Group
Owning balance sheet reconciliations, journal postings and general ledger accuracy
Leading on IFRS-related accounting, including lease accounting and ongoing monthly adjustments
Investigating variances and discrepancies, ensuring these are understood and resolved
Contributing to a structured and time-sensitive month-end process, including oversight of newly integrated areas of the business
Supporting statutory reporting, including preparation of statutory accounts and audit deliverables
Acting as a key contact for external auditors and advisors during audit periods
Reviewing finance processes and outputs, providing guidance and support to junior team members
Partnering with teams across the business, particularly in areas such as vehicle leasing, to ensure accurate financial information
Supporting payment runs and financial controls to ensure compliance and accuracy
Maintaining statutory records and ensuring regulatory requirements are met
Identifying opportunities to improve processes, controls and reporting
What we’re looking for
Experience working within a busy finance or accounts environment
Strong technical accounting knowledge, including IFRS and lease accounting
Experience preparing or supporting monthly management accounts
Confident working with balance sheets, reconciliations and journals
Ideally qualified (ACCA/CIMA or equivalent), although this isn’t essential
Experience gained across both practice and industry would be beneficial
Strong Excel skills and experience with accounting systems (Access is a bonus)
A proactive, analytical approach with strong attention to detail
The ability to manage multiple priorities and meet deadlines in a fast-paced environment
Strong communication skills and a collaborative, business-partnering mindset
